Back to Projects
Abhishek Blog - Blog Website

Abhishek Blog - Blog Website

Nov 2024 – Dec 2024
Live

About the Project

Welcome to Abhishek Blog – a full-stack MERN (MongoDB, Express, React, Node.js) application where an admin can post blogs, and users can like and comment on each blog post. This project is designed to create a seamless and interactive blogging experience.

Technical Architecture

Frontend FrameworkReact.js, Bootstrap, CSS3
Backend RuntimeNode.js (Express.js) REST API
Database LayerMongoDB + Mongoose ODM
AuthenticationJWT (JSON Web Tokens), Bcrypt
CommunicationAxios for API Orchestration
DeploymentRender (Production Environment)

Core Features Breakdown

Content Management Hub

  • Admin Console: Full lifecycle management for creating, editing, and deleting articles
  • Drafting Pipeline: Efficient workflow for managing blog post publication
  • Rich Media Support: Optimized rendering for engaging technical and personal blogs

Community Engagement

  • Interactive Interactions: Users can show appreciation through a native like system
  • Commentary Logic: Seamless comment threading for sharing thoughts and engagement
  • Engagement Tracking: Real-time monitoring of user activity on each post

Technical Infrastructure

  • MERN Architecture: Scalable stack using MongoDB, Express, React, and Node.js
  • RESTful Patterns: Well-structured API routes for high-performance data handling
  • Responsive Ecosystem: Unified design for fluid browsing on desktop and mobile

Challenges & Solutions

Challenge

Building an SEO-friendly content delivery pipeline without compromising on client-side React fluidity

Solution

Optimized RESTful endpoints to rapidly serve semantic article wrappers, pairing beautifully with Bootstrap responsive layouts.

Challenge

Tracking thousands of interactions (likes/comments) efficiently

Solution

Designed a lightweight reference schema in Mongoose enabling lightning-fast aggregations for engagement metrics.

Security Posture

Identity Protection

JWT-based stateless sessions with secure token rotation

Data Hashing

Enterprise-grade bcrypt implementation for user credentials

API Integrity

Protected admin-only routes via centralized middleware

Tech Stack

MongoDB
Express.js
React
Node.js
Bootstrap
JWT

Performance

React SPARender Engine
MongoDBDatabase
BootstrapStyling System
BcryptSecurity

System Status

Availability99.9%
Deployment
CI/CD

"Built for scale and professional-grade security."

Interested in this project?

Let's discuss how we can build something amazing together based on this architecture.

Talk to Me